Output baaf89c12fddf203eec4de71cb2eb8ecbcc2561f1a2b3a60331678a5509b31a6:1

value
2320966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0078a2cf9b093bbed6e999fba2d76a884e24b5a5 OP_EQUAL
address
31jWSUiJQ1b9PABtMBHzeWpBQrYjKXkMw8
transaction
baaf89c12fddf203eec4de71cb2eb8ecbcc2561f1a2b3a60331678a5509b31a6